Jim, I recently traded NH bought at $10, as I thought a trade was all it was worth at this time. Do you have an opinion on where historically it has paid to buy these cyclical stocks -- when everyone
knows results are going to get worse and they are down a ton, or when they are actually reporting the lousy numbers? If the latter, then I would say we should wait for the poor comparisons and START buying when they do not elicit any further down moves to speak of in the market on the bad news.

By the way, NH (my favorite) has exposure to Brazil, whether it is disproportionately large I do not know -- but it may be a source of further downgrading of its expectations.
